    2011 Canadian Grand Prix (Montreal)

    0 Global Votes
    • Spectacular comeback drive

      (+4)

    Jenson Button's victory from last place after multiple incidents is widely considered one of F1's greatest races. His relentless recovery drive culminated in a dramatic final-lap overtake for the win.

    2005 Japanese Grand Prix (Suzuka)

    0 Global Votes
    • Features one of F1's greatest drives

      (+4)

    Kimi Räikkönen's win from 17th on the grid, sealed with a last-lap overtake, is a classic example of a driver overcoming a significant qualifying disadvantage. His relentless charge through the field was spectacular.

    1983 United States Grand Prix West (Long Beach)

    0 Global Votes
    • Spectacular comeback victory from 22nd on the grid

      (+2)

    John Watson's win from an astonishing 22nd on the grid remains a record for the lowest starting position for a race winner. This makes it an iconic and unparalleled comeback in F1 history.

    2020 Sakhir Grand Prix (Sakhir)

    0 Global Votes
    • Sergio Perez achieved his maiden F1 victory

      (+3)

    Sergio Perez's incredible drive from last place to his maiden F1 victory after a first-lap spin and pit stop is a truly remarkable comeback. He demonstrated exceptional tire management and overtaking skill.
